Tata Consultancy Services, through its HyperVault unit and partners, is committing 700 billion rupees ($7.4 billion) to build a massive AI data center campus in Hyderabad, Telangana. The project, disclosed in a Saturday exchange filing, locks down 264 acres for a site that will scale to one gigawatt of capacity, marking one of India's largest AI infrastructure plays to date.
The site and the scale
HyperVault has secured 264 acres (107 hectares) in Hyderabad, Telangana's capital, as the grounds for the campus. TCS said the development is planned to reach as much as one gigawatt of capacity. That land footprint and power draw put it among the largest AI infrastructure campuses planned in India.
The investment covers both construction and ongoing infrastructure management. TCS, India's biggest software exporter, has struggled to keep pace with demand for AI-powered services in recent years. Foreign investors have been routing capital through Indian tech firms to finance hyperscale AI infrastructure, drawn by momentum in the South Asian startup ecosystem.
Design and purpose
TCS said the campus "will support frontier AI companies and hyperscalers with high-density, liquid-cooled compute infrastructure on a global scale." The company added it will employ green energy and water-neutral design principles. Liquid cooling is becoming standard for high-density AI workloads, where traditional air cooling cannot handle the thermal load of GPU clusters running large-scale training jobs.
For construction and real estate professionals, the specifications matter. A gigawatt-scale campus with liquid-cooled infrastructure demands specialized electrical substations, backup power systems, and precision cooling loops that differ from conventional data center builds. Water-neutral design adds another layer of engineering complexity, particularly in a region where water scarcity shapes permitting and long-term operational costs.
Why this matters for real estate and construction
When India's largest software exporter allocates $7.4 billion to AI compute infrastructure, it signals where demand for specialized industrial construction is heading. Large land parcels, massive power requirements, and green design mandates in one project will influence who supplies the equipment, runs the power, and builds the software on top. Hyderabad just became a key location for anyone tracking where AI capacity gets built - and who gets the contracts to build it.
